Description
The Sargent 80 Series 1943-WD8610J exit device delivers Grade 1 security and durability for metal doors 1.75 inches minimum thickness. Built for facilities requiring code-compliant egress hardware with minimal maintenance, its modular construction and few moving parts ensure long-term reliability and unsurpassed security performance.
This RHR 32D model uses the J-Rail for 37-42 inch door widths and includes 650 top and 606 bottom strikes rated for panic and fire applications. Hex key dogging is standard on non-fire-rated versions. Specifications
- Series: 80 Series
- Model: 1943-WD8610J ETF RHR 32D
- Configuration: Rim with J-Rail
- Door Thickness: 1.75 inches minimum; up to 2.25 inches with special order
- Minimum Stile Width: 4.5 inches
- Rail Size: J-Rail for 37-42 inch door widths, factory cut to 42 inches
- Strike: 650 top and 606 bottom (panic and fire rated)
- Dogging: Hex key standard on non-fire-rated models
- Top Bolt: Stainless steel
- Device Centerline: 41 inches from finished floor (38 inches for elementary schools)
- Maximum Door Height: 96 inches
- Center Case Dimensions: 8.375 inches x 2.625 inches
- Pushbar Projection: 3 inches neutral, 2.125 inches depressed
- Fasteners: Machine screws supplied standard
- Rating: Exceeds ANSI/BHMA Grade 1 cycle and strength requirements
